Hello- I recently purchased the 29" series 380 balances. The sash will not go back in over the balances. All hardware and dimensions are accurate except for one; the original channel depth (not width) is 1/2". The depth on the 380 series is 5/8". It seems like the extra 1/8" on each side has made the opening too narrow for the sash to fit back in.

Hmm... I feel like there should still be enough play in the sash to make up for the difference in the channel size. Have you tried shaving down the shoe a little? Give that a shot. Some older balances use a shoe with a depth less than 1" that isn't made anymore, and I think that's what you have. The tell-tale mark is the slot down the center. Most of the time our 15-005 shoe (which comes with our Series 380) works just fine, but in other cases it has to be shaved down a little. Let me know if that works!
